 Mission of the Position

The primary mission of this position is to manage and optimize Allonnia’s laboratory operations.  The key focus areas of this role are maintaining a strong safety culture; serving as the primary point of contact for chemical storage, equipment maintenance, regulatory compliance, and the management of consumables; and proactively managing the lab space and processes to make the lab as efficient and effective as possible. This position plays a critical role in enhancing laboratory efficiency and safety, directly contributing to Allonnia’s pursuit of remediating contaminants and solving the world’s toughest waste challenges.

Measurable Accountabilities

  • Lab Operations
    • Establish (Enhance) a consumable inventory control system.
    • Maintain the chemical inventory.
    • Manage Cold storage samples: Ensure samples are stored in an organized manner, and control sample integrity.
    • Control and oversee pipette inventory, calibration, and maintenance program.
    • Handle, store, and use of various gases in the laboratory.
  • Technical Support
    • Act as a primary point of contact for Technical Team for all lab related communication.
    • Maintain a well-organized lab to ensure optimal efficiency and workflow.
    • Respond to any equipment issues.
    • Coordinate shipping and receiving with building staff.
  • Safety and Compliance
    • Ownership of lab Standard Operating Procedures and enhancement and enforcement of those SOP’s.
    • Execute proper handling, storage, and disposal of hazardous and non-hazardous materials.
    • Ensure adherence of all staff to regulatory guidelines, safety standards, and best practices in all lab activities.
    • Perform monthly inspections of safety equipment and decontamination of lab equipment.
